Incitātus was the favourite horse of Roman Emperor Caligula (r. 37–41 AD). According to legend, Caligula planned to make the horse a consul, although ancient sources are clear that this did not occur. Incitātus ( Latin pronunciation: [ɪŋkɪˈtaːtʊs] (meaning "swift" or "at full gallop") was the favourite horse of Roman Emperor Caligula ( r. 37–41 AD ). According to legend, Caligula planned to make the horse a consul, although ancient sources are clear that this did not occur.
